The push press trains both hip drive and the press, making it more ideal than the bench press alone … WebCircuit training classes consist of about 8-12 stations. These are usually completed for 30-90 seconds with 30-90 seconds rest between each station. Progression can come through either increasing the station time or decreasing the rest intervals. WebA circuit combining strength-training moves with cardio can burn up to 10 calories per minute, according to "Fitness" magazine. In this type of circuit, a strength training move -- such as squats -- is immediately followed by a cardio move -- such as sprinting the length of a basketball court, followed by another strength move such as pushups.

Circuit training is a workout method that involves rotating through several different exercises for a certain amount of time or number of repetitions, with little to no rest. Because circuit training is time-efficient and targets your whole body, it can help build strength, improve heart health, and help you lose weight.
